ProviderAbout Crystal Springs
Tucked along the West Fork of the Carson River at 6,010 feet, Crystal Springs offers an intimate escape where the sound of flowing water accompanies your morning coffee. This cozy campground welcomes tent campers and smaller RVs (under 24 feet), providing all the essentials—picnic tables, campfire rings, bear-proof lockers, vault toilets, drinking water, and garbage service—while keeping the focus on what matters most: fishing, hiking, mountain biking, ATVing, and watching wildlife in their natural habitat.
Single-family campsites suitable for tent camping and small RVs (RV length limit less than 24 feet).
ElevationPerched at 6,010 feet above sea level, the campground sits in that perfect elevation sweet spot where pine-scented air keeps summer temperatures comfortable and wildflowers dot the landscape well into the season.
Natural Features and SceneryThe West Fork of the Carson River flows nearby, its cold, clear waters drawing both anglers and wildlife to its banks throughout the day. At this 6,010-foot elevation, you're positioned in prime habitat for spotting deer, various bird species, and other mountain creatures, especially during the golden hours of dawn and dusk when animals emerge to drink and forage along the riparian corridor.

Crystal Springs
Driving directions1. From Highway 395 in Minden, Nevada, take Highway 88 approximately 15 miles. 2. About 1/2 mile past the Highway 4/89 turnoff in Woodfords, California, turn left at the Crystal Springs Campground sign onto Crystal Springs Road. 3. The campground entrance is approximately 1/2 mile on the south side of the road.
Accessible from Highway 395 via Highway 88 (approximately 15 miles from Minden, NV) with final turn onto Crystal Springs Road at the campground sign.Nearby places
Minden, NV — approximately 15 miles via Highway 88
Woodfords, CA — campground is about 1/2 mile past the Highway 4/89 turnoff in Woodfords.
